Measurement of the π0 electromagnetic transition form factor slope

Description
The NA62 experiment collected a large sample of charged kaon decays in 2007 with a highly efficient trigger for decays into electrons. A measurement of the π0 electromagnetic transition form factor slope parameter from 1.11 x 106 fully reconstructed K± → π±π0D, π0D → e+ e- γ events is reported. The measured value a = (3.68 ± 0.57) x 10-2 is in good agreement with theoretical expectations and previous measurements and represents the most precise experimental determination of the slope in the time-like momentum transfer region.
